Charles B Aycock High School Local Area Guide
Event & Visitor Overview – Charles B Aycock High School
This venue is primarily used for school-sponsored activities and community athletics, with a steady schedule of varsity and junior varsity contests, seasonal tournaments, practices, and occasional school ceremonies or performances. Typical visitors are players, coaches, officials, parents and family members, youth teammates, school staff, and local supporters; booster groups and band members are also regular attendees for many events. Trips are usually organized around game days, tournament brackets, or milestone gatherings so that families and supporters can coordinate arrival times and transportation for students who participate across multiple activities.
Day-of flowGame & Event Day Rhythm
Match days and event days have a predictable cadence: warm-ups and team check-ins precede scheduled starts, while pep and band activity or pre-game announcements concentrate crowds in the hour before kickoff or tip-off. Weeknight contests often start in the early evening and finish before late night, while weekend tournaments and doubleheaders create a full-day ebb with bracket play, staggered warm-ups, and downtime between sessions. For multi-game youth tournaments, pacing includes breaks for teams to rotate, equipment staging by coaches, and families managing staggered schedules for siblings, so expect concentrated arrivals before the first session and a series of smaller movement waves during intermissions and after final matches.
Getting thereTravel & Arrival Patterns
Most attendees travel by car from Pikeville and surrounding communities rather than fly, so arrivals cluster in the hour leading up to event starts and there are noticeable post-event surges as families depart together. For tournaments or multi-day events some teams and families prefer arriving the night before to simplify early starts, while single-game visitors commonly travel the same day. Drop-offs, equipment unloading, and short-term parking activity can be busiest immediately before events; planning arrival windows around warm-up times reduces congestion and makes departures more orderly after final contests conclude.
Weather checkWeather & Seasonal Considerations
Seasonal conditions affect comfort for outdoor contests and transitions. Summers bring warm, often humid afternoons that make shade, sun protection, and hydration important; fall evenings are comfortable but can cool quickly under lights, so layers are useful for spectators and players alike. Spring schedules may encounter intermittent rain that shifts activities indoors or delays starts, and early-morning starts tend to feel cooler than midday. Indoor events are less weather-dependent, but rain and wind still influence walking between vehicles and the venue and can lengthen arrival and departure times, so waterproof outer layers and quick-change options for players are practical.
